Harvest
Time Tracking
Sign up free

Time Tracking for Developers

Harvest provides developers with seamless time tracking, integrating with tools like Jira and GitHub to enhance productivity and project management.

Try Harvest Free

How much revenue is your team leaving on the table?

Most agencies run at 55-60% utilization. Even a small improvement means significant revenue. See what closing the gap looks like for your team.

Number of people who track billable time
$
Blended rate across roles (junior, senior, lead)
55%
Percentage of total hours that are billable. Industry average is 55-60%.
75%
A realistic target for service businesses is 70-80%.
Monthly revenue gap $0
Revenue at current utilization $0/mo
Revenue at target utilization $0/mo
Extra billable hours needed per person/day 0h
Annual revenue opportunity $0

Start tracking team utilization

Walk through the entire flow below. Start a timer, check your reports, and create a real invoice — all in three clicks.

Go ahead — start tracking!

One click and you're timing. Try it right here: start a timer, add an entry, edit the details. This is exactly how it feels in Harvest.

  • One-click timer from browser, desktop & mobile
  • Works inside Jira, Asana, Trello, GitHub & 50+ tools
  • Duration or start/end — your call
  • Day, week & calendar views to stay on top of it all
  • Friendly reminders so no hour gets left behind
Acme Corp
Website Redesign
Homepage layout revisions
1:24:09
Content Strategy
Blog calendar planning
1:30:00
SEO Audit
Technical audit report
0:45:00
Brand Guidelines
Color system documentation
2:15:00
Logo Concepts
Initial sketches round 1
1:00:00

The Strategic Imperative of Time Tracking for Developers

Time tracking for developers is not just about logging hours; it's a strategic tool for enhancing productivity and fostering professional growth. By accurately tracking time, developers can recover significant amounts in wages and boost efficiency by as much as 45% through effective time management and multitasking. Moreover, only 18% of individuals use a formal time management system, which indicates a massive opportunity for improvement in efficiency and productivity. Proper time tracking also aids in refining project estimation and planning, ensuring deadlines are realistic and reducing the risk of over-promising.

Furthermore, time tracking is crucial for maintaining transparency in client billing, especially in projects billed by the hour. It provides detailed reports that justify time spent, thereby building trust with clients. Accurate time tracking can also highlight areas where developers spend excessive hours, helping them achieve a healthier work-life balance. For developers working on government contracts, DCAA-compliant timesheets are essential, ensuring adherence to federal standards.

Essential Features of Developer-Centric Time Tracking Tools

When choosing a time tracking tool, developers should prioritize features that align with their workflow. Automated time capture is essential to minimize manual input and ensure accurate tracking without disrupting the developer's focus. With 69% of employees not tracking time accurately due to inadequate systems, automated solutions offer a significant advantage. Seamless integration with development platforms like Jira and GitHub is crucial, enabling developers to track time within their existing tools, thus enhancing workflow efficiency.

Additionally, detailed reporting and analytics are vital for understanding productivity patterns and project progress. Harvest offers robust reporting features that help developers analyze how time is allocated across tasks and projects. Task and project management capabilities further enhance the tool's utility by organizing work and setting estimates. A flexible approach to tracking, with options like timers and manual entries, caters to various workflows, making the tool adaptable to both individual and team needs.

Overcoming Challenges and Implementing Best Practices

One of the main challenges in time tracking is the perception of micromanagement. However, with transparent communication and a focus on the benefits for developers, these concerns can be mitigated. Simplifying the tracking process is key; clear categories and minimal data entry help prevent the system from becoming burdensome. This approach not only reduces friction but also ensures accurate data logging across the team.

Integrating time tracking into existing workflows rather than imposing it as an external chore is critical. Tools like Harvest that integrate with popular platforms help streamline this process. Regular analysis of time data is vital for identifying patterns and informing decisions for risk management and continuous improvement. By using data for constructive feedback and process enhancement, developers can enhance productivity without feeling monitored.

Free and Accessible Time Tracking Options

For developers seeking cost-effective solutions, several free time tracking tools are available that offer robust features for small teams and individuals. These tools typically include both manual and automatic timers, basic reporting, and project/task tracking. While free options may lack advanced features like extensive integrations and detailed analytics, they provide a solid foundation for effective time management.

Open-source solutions are also available, offering privacy-focused, local data storage and cross-platform compatibility. These tools cater to developers looking for customizable and secure options without the overhead of a paid subscription. However, for more comprehensive needs, solutions like Harvest offer advanced features and scalability, supporting developers as their project demands grow.

Time Tracking for Developers with Harvest

See how Harvest integrates with Jira and GitHub to streamline time tracking for developers, improving productivity and project management.

Screenshot of Harvest's time tracking interface for developers

Time Tracking for Developers FAQs

  • Time tracking helps developers enhance productivity by providing data-driven insights into time allocation and efficiency. It aids in refining workflows, improving project estimations, and maintaining a healthier work-life balance by identifying excessive hours.

  • Key features include automated time capture, seamless integration with development platforms like Jira and GitHub, detailed reporting and analytics, and flexible tracking methods such as timers and manual entries.

  • Address these concerns by emphasizing the benefits for developers, such as improved project estimation and professional growth. Simplifying the tracking process and integrating it into existing workflows can also reduce the perception of micromanagement.

  • Yes, Harvest integrates with popular development tools like Jira, GitHub, and Trello, allowing developers to track time seamlessly within their existing workflows, enhancing productivity and project management.

  • Time tracking provides insights into resource allocation, highlights bottlenecks, and supports better planning by using historical data for more accurate project estimations. It also enhances transparency in client billing.

  • Yes, there are several robust free time tracking tools available that offer basic features like manual and automatic timers and project tracking. These are ideal for individuals and small teams.

  • Harvest offers detailed reporting features that help developers understand time allocation across tasks and projects, providing insights into productivity patterns and areas for improvement.